Output 34be04d46271c3242ba12b1b84e2708afe6c9decb5ff4fd125db97cc5c8c684e:21

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8abfc282a3493deff5e76ceb17690de0d44bdb98 OP_EQUAL
address
3ELetinX3o7Pqim6aHXfGyK5MgVwNS9qhN
transaction
34be04d46271c3242ba12b1b84e2708afe6c9decb5ff4fd125db97cc5c8c684e
spent
true